Overview
The Sony ZV-E10 II is a mirrorless interchangeable lens camera designed primarily for vloggers and content creators. It features an APS-C size 24.2MP Exmor CMOS sensor paired with the BIONZ X image processor, ensuring high-resolution images and 4K video recording up to 30fps. The camera incorporates advanced Real-time Eye AF and Real-time Tracking autofocus systems for sharp focus in diverse shooting conditions. A fully articulating vari-angle LCD touchscreen enables versatile framing and selfie shooting. Connectivity options include USB-C, micro HDMI, Wi-Fi, and Bluetooth, facilitating easy content transfer and remote control. The camera also supports external microphones and an optional digital audio interface for improved audio quality in videos.

Key Advantages
The ZV-E10 II offers excellent image quality with its large APS-C sensor, enhancing low light performance and detail. Its lightweight and compact design make it highly portable for on-the-go shooting. The advanced autofocus system ensures reliable subject tracking, even during fast movements. The fully articulating screen aids in creative compositions and vlogging needs. Improved video capabilities, including 4K recording without crop, meet demands of modern creators. Extensive connectivity facilitates seamless content sharing and streaming.
Limitations
Compared to full-frame models, the APS-C sensor may exhibit slightly less shallow depth of field. Battery life, while adequate, can be limiting during extended shooting sessions without spare batteries. The camera lacks in-body image stabilization, relying on lens stabilization when available. No weather sealing means cautious use in harsh environments. Limited native lens options compared to other Sony Alpha series mirrorless cameras may restrict choices. The user interface, while improved, may require a learning curve for beginners transitioning from simpler devices.
FAQ
What sensor does the Sony ZV-E10 II use?
The Sony ZV-E10 II features a 24.2-megapixel APS-C Exmor CMOS sensor.
Can the ZV-E10 II record 4K video?
Yes, it supports 4K video recording at up to 30 frames per second.
Does this camera have in-body image stabilization?
No, the ZV-E10 II does not have in-body image stabilization; it relies on lens stabilization if available.
Is the screen on the ZV-E10 II fully articulating?
Yes, it has a vari-angle LCD touchscreen that can be flipped to face forward for vlogging.
Does the camera support external microphones?
Yes, the ZV-E10 II has a 3.5mm microphone input and supports digital audio via compatible microphones.
What connectivity options does the ZV-E10 II provide?
It includes USB-C, micro HDMI, Wi-Fi, and Bluetooth connectivity for easy file transfer and remote control.
Is the Sony ZV-E10 II suitable for beginners?
Yes, it is designed with user-friendly features and modes to accommodate beginners and content creators.
